Village Overview

Khandola is a village in Cuttack Sadar Tehsil, also recorded as a Census sub-district, Cuttack district, Odisha. For Khandola, the population is 369, PIN code is 754002 and Census village code is 400134. Location and Administration

Khandola comes under Harianta gram panchayat and Barang C.D. Block. Its local administrative unit is Cuttack Sadar Tehsil, also recorded as a Census sub-district. The tehsil headquarters is Cuttack Sadar at 18 km. The Census district headquarters, Cuttack, is 20 km away.

Connectivity and Public Services

An all-weather road means the village approach was reported as usable in fair and foul weather. Pucca, kuchha, WBM and footpath are separate Census road categories. Mobile coverage means the village was treated as having access when mobile service was available to at least some residents under Census reporting practice. Water, Sanitation and Power

Drinking water sources are Census categories such as treated tap water, untreated tap water, covered or uncovered well, hand pump, tube well, spring, river, canal, tank, pond or lake. Power availability means electricity was reported as available for the stated use. It does not mean uninterrupted electricity or current connection status.
